Ura e Niçës, or the Niçë Bridge, is a captivating historical landmark located in Pogradec, Albania. This ancient stone bridge, dating back to the 18th or early 19th century, gracefully spans the Niçë River, offering visitors a glimpse into the region's rich heritage and providing stunning views of the surrounding landscape.

Getting There

  • Walking

    From the center of Pogradec, start at the main square (Sheshi i Pogradecit). Walk towards the Lake Ohrid promenade and continue along the lakeside path, enjoying the views. After approximately 15-20 minutes, you'll reach the area known as 'Ura e Niçës'. Look for signs directing you to Niçë village, as the bridge is located nearby. There are no costs involved.

  • Public Transport

    From central Pogradec, go to the bus station near the main square. Look for a bus heading towards Niçë. The bus ride takes about 30 minutes. Inform the driver you want to stop at Ura e Niçës. From the bus stop, the bridge is a short walk. A single bus fare will typically cost around 50-100 Lek.

  • Taxi

    Taxis are available in Pogradec, though not as readily available as in larger cities. A taxi from the center of Pogradec to Ura e Niçës will be a short ride. Expect to pay approximately 300-500 Lek for the trip. Ensure the driver uses the meter or negotiate the fare beforehand.

Ura e Niçës stands as a testament to the enduring beauty and cultural significance of Albania's past. Constructed in the 18th century, this stone bridge is more than just a functional structure; it's a symbol of the rich heritage of Pogradec and its surrounding areas. As you traverse its ancient stones, you're transported back in time, connecting with the artisans and laborers who meticulously crafted this remarkable bridge. The bridge spans the Niçë River, providing picturesque views of the surrounding hills and valleys. The tranquil environment that envelops Ura e Niçës enhances the visitor experience. Lush greenery and serene waters create a backdrop for photography enthusiasts and nature lovers alike. The area is perfect for leisurely strolls, picnics, or simply soaking in the stunning views. The bridge has undergone reconstruction, mainly consolidation and restoration interventions. Ura e Niçës is a vibrant hub of cultural exchange, favored by locals and tourists.
